Responsibilities

  • Integrate and deploy camera and LiDAR perception models into Lucid’s centralized production software stack.
  • Transition experimental ML components into production-ready modules with robust scheduling and diagnostics.
  • Optimize real-time inference pipelines using CUDA, TensorRT, and mixed-precision techniques.
  • Implement multithreaded scheduling and containerized deployments for automotive platforms.
  • Build automated deployment, HIL verification, KPI reporting, data recording, evaluation, and regression-testing pipelines.
  • Collaborate with ML researchers, software engineers, hardware teams, and OEM partners on seamless integration.
  • Support SDK development and customer-facing deliverables.
  • Implement runtime performance metrics, logging, and error reporting for perception-stack reliability.

About Lucid Motors

5,001-10,000 employees

Lucid Motors designs, manufactures, and sells premium electric vehicles, including the Lucid Air sedan and Gravity SUV, built on its in-house EV platform. The public company, founded in 2016 and headquartered in Newark, California, sells directly through its website and showrooms and operates manufacturing in Arizona. It also supplies powertrain technology to other automakers and develops software and driver-assistance features for its vehicles.
